titleOfInvention GRINDING PROCEDURE FOR THE PRODUCTION OF FINALLY MILLED MEDICINAL SUBSTANCES.
abstract The present invention is a method of grinding materials to form a fine powder with a medium particle size below 10 microns that is suitable for inhalation that substantially has no amorphous content generated during milling; the method is particularly suitable for grinding materials that are soft; The method comprises milling the material in a fluid energy mill at reduced temperature using helium or helium mixed with another gas, as milling fluid; temperatures of -30 (C or less are used.
